If you had been a Christian kid in the late 90s and early 2000s , you have not any doubt heard about, and most probably joke about, the guide I Kissed Dating Goodbye by Joshua Harris. The guide, written on the top of the True Love Waits abstinence motion within the late 1990s, instantly rose to HUGE popularity among evangelical teensor no much less than amongst their dad and mom. Lucky for me, the book got here out while I was in my early college years I was already dating my now-husband, and had dated a couple of nice Christian guys earlier than him. I did read the book when it got here out, although, and immediately smelled a rat.

By the beginning of 2015, Harris had pastored Covenant Life Church by way of five years of battle, separation from Sovereign Grace, and significant internal revisions around governance. He was exhausted, uncertain about the future, and for the primary time since he was a teenager, uncertain about what he believed anymore.
